First Unitarian Universalist Society in Newton

The First Unitarian Universalist Society in Newton modernized its historic 1906 building with efficient HVAC upgrades, smart controls, and data-driven planning, cutting energy use and emissions over 20% while aligning its facilities with its sustainability mission.

St. John’s Episcopal Church, Newtonville

St. John's Episcopal Church in Newtonville turned a heating crisis into climate leadership. Through upgrades and careful planning, St. John's cut carbon emissions 58% since 2012 while preserving its historic building and improving year-round comfort.

St. Brigid’s Parish

Since 2011, St. Brigid's Parish in Lexington has cut its carbon footprint and energy costs sharply, lowering heating expenses by more than 50%, reducing emissions by 53 metric tons a year, and saving $32,000 annually through insulation, efficient lighting, and cleaner heating systems.

The Congregational Church of Needham

The Congregational Church of Needham cut its carbon footprint by 58%, soon to reach 64% with solar, through insulation, LED upgrades, high-efficiency boilers, and persistent, faith-driven leadership that brought sustainability into every decision.

South Congregational Church in Amherst

Since 2006, the church has reached its goal of Net Zero Energy Use, cutting total energy use by 70%, eliminating its carbon footprint, and saving $17,000 a year through conservation, efficiency upgrades, and solar power.

First Congregational Church, West Brookfield

When a condemned boiler left First Congregational Church scrambling through one cold winter, the congregation turned the crisis into a decision: a high-efficiency heat pump system that moves the historic 1860 church off fossil fuels and toward a low-carbon future.
